Output 8b35f290372c8bc64f7314b58353f2e3251d15193041be7ba5e120ece7747d47:1

value
30834957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96e5519339a97db9c4ef03639267954b3e0e000b OP_EQUAL
address
3FSszf6YqFX3ZQzyaGvPnVyttUB3Um69dk
transaction
8b35f290372c8bc64f7314b58353f2e3251d15193041be7ba5e120ece7747d47